SOUTH CHINA SEA. INDONESIA. DNC 11. F/V KUROSHIS SANK IN 01-19.3N 105-15.6E. THREE PERSONS RECOVERED. FOUR PERSONS REMAIN MISSING. VESSELS IN VICINITY REQUESTED TO KEEP A SHARP LOOKOUT, ASSIST IF POSSIBLE. REPORTS TO MRCC SINGAPORE, TELEX: 20021, PHONE: 656 226 5539, FAX: 656 227 9971, E-MAIL: POCC@MPA.GOV.SG.
